What is the New Patient Referral Sheet?
The New Patient Referral Sheet serves as a crucial tool in the healthcare intake process, assisting providers in gathering essential patient data efficiently. This form collects important information such as patient name, date of birth, and referring physician, making it instrumental in streamlining patient registration.
Healthcare providers utilize this document to ensure they have all necessary information upfront, enhancing the overall intake experience.

Key Features of the New Patient Referral Sheet
The New Patient Referral Sheet includes several specific features designed to benefit both patients and healthcare providers. Its design incorporates fillable sections for critical patient and physician information, ensuring data is collected systematically.
-
Fillable sections for patient and physician information.
-
Checklists for documenting how patients heard about the practice.
-
Space for additional notes regarding referral details.

What information do I need to fill out the form?
Essential information required includes the new patient's name, date of birth, primary and referring physician's contact details, and the source of referral. Having this information beforehand will streamline the process.
What common mistakes should I avoid while filling out the form?
Common mistakes include leaving fields blank, misspelling names, and entering incorrect physician details. Double-check all entries to avoid issues during patient registration.
